Watson, Junior, Jack H. was born on October 24, 1938 in El Paso, Texas, United States.

Vanderbilt University (Bachelor of Arts, 1960). Harvard University (Bachelor of Laws, 1966).
Worked at Long Aldridge Norman LLP (Washington, DC) specializing in Alternative Dispute Resolution, Antitrust and Trade Regulation, Appellate Practice, Civil Practice, Complex and Multi-District Litigation. Admitted to the bar, 1965, Georgia. 1978, District of Columbia.
Phi Eta Sigma, Phi Beta Kappa. Omicron Delta Kappa. Assistant to the President of the United States and Secretary to the Cabinet, 1977-1980. White House Chief of Staff, 1980-1981.
Member: Atlanta and American Bar Associations. State Bar of Georgia. District of Columbia Bar.
Lawyers Club of Atlanta. Fellow, American Bar Foundation. Chair, Georgia Commission on Dispute Resolution.
